HA脚本执行,手动执行OK,HA里部分执行不成功

. /home/db2admin/sqllib/db2profile
/usr/IBM/WebSphere/AppServer/profiles/Dmgr01/bin/startManager.sh
/usr/IBM/WebSphere/AppServer/profiles/AppSrv01/bin/startNode.sh
/usr/IBM/WebSphere/AppServer/profiles/AppSrv01/bin/startServer.sh
/usr/IBM/WebSphere/AppServer/profiles/AppSrv01/bin/startServer.sh
/usr/IBM/WebSphere/AppServer/profiles/AppSrv01/bin/startServer.sh
/usr/IBM/HTTPServer/bin/apachectl start

手动执行都OK。HA里
. /home/db2admin/sqllib/db2profile 本条记录没成功


AIX 6108_SP2 HA6.1SP8  语言环境:中文!
参与10

9同行回答

haitian_160haitian_160系统工程师dc
最终问题确认了  .空格/home/db2admin/sqllib/db2profile  这条记录没有关系。是用户换将变量没能生效造成,应用脚本启动的结果不一致。同样是root用户 ,用HA执行与手动执行的脚本结果是两样的。最终通过将root用户的环境变量加入HA脚本内,并通过SU - R...显示全部
最终问题确认了  .空格/home/db2admin/sqllib/db2profile  这条记录没有关系。
是用户换将变量没能生效造成,应用脚本启动的结果不一致。
同样是root用户 ,用HA执行与手动执行的脚本结果是两样的。
最终通过将root用户的环境变量加入HA脚本内,并通过SU - ROOT -C解决了本次问题!谢谢大家了!收起
互联网服务 · 2013-07-30
浏览1641
zwz99999zwz99999系统工程师dcits
把这个脚本放在其他目录下试试!!!显示全部
把这个脚本放在其他目录下试试!!!收起
系统集成 · 2013-07-30
浏览1617
haitian_160haitian_160系统工程师dc
回复 6# 午夜幽魂     效果一样!显示全部
回复 6# 午夜幽魂


    效果一样!收起
互联网服务 · 2013-07-29
浏览1594
午夜幽魂午夜幽魂系统运维工程师计算机有限公司
你是不是HA里设置脚本的地方加这个. 了,那里是不用这个.的,再看看脚本 是否有执行权限,还有用户权限,以及那些子脚本里的用户权限显示全部
你是不是HA里设置脚本的地方加这个. 了,
那里是不用这个.的,
再看看脚本 是否有执行权限,还有用户权限,
以及那些子脚本里的用户权限收起
系统集成 · 2013-07-29
浏览1588
haitian_160haitian_160系统工程师dc
回复 4# zrosiness     已经是全路径了,除非把./去掉试试显示全部
回复 4# zrosiness


    已经是全路径了,除非把./去掉试试收起
互联网服务 · 2013-07-29
浏览1622
zrosinesszrosiness系统架构师JSRCB
回复 3# haitian_160 /home前面有“.",这个手工是可以执行,放在HA里它可能执行不了,建议你把路径写全了,再试一下显示全部
回复 3# haitian_160


/home前面有“.",这个手工是可以执行,放在HA里它可能执行不了,建议你把路径写全了,再试一下收起
银行 · 2013-07-29
浏览1657
haitian_160haitian_160系统工程师dc
回复 2# zrosiness     .空格/home/db2admin/sqllib/db2profile    这个手动执行没问题。HA里面就没感觉这个记录home/db2admin/sqllib/db2profile  没执行。显示全部
回复 2# zrosiness


    .空格/home/db2admin/sqllib/db2profile    这个手动执行没问题。
HA里面就没感觉这个记录home/db2admin/sqllib/db2profile  没执行。收起
互联网服务 · 2013-07-29
浏览1577
zrosinesszrosiness系统架构师JSRCB
./home是什么意思?路径写全了呢显示全部
./home是什么意思?路径写全了呢收起
银行 · 2013-07-29
浏览1646
zealotddvzealotddv售前技术支持四川久远银海
ha调用脚本是用root用户执行,你先测试下是不是root用户能执行此脚步,再检查下脚本的路径和脚本是否需要加入什么环境变量。显示全部
ha调用脚本是用root用户执行,你先测试下是不是root用户能执行此脚步,再检查下脚本的路径和脚本是否需要加入什么环境变量。收起
软件开发 · 2013-07-29
浏览1576

提问者

haitian_160
系统工程师dc
擅长领域: 服务器存储AIX

相关问题

相关资料

相关文章

问题状态

  • 发布时间:2013-07-29
  • 关注会员:1 人
  • 问题浏览:8864
  • 最近回答:2013-07-30
  • X社区推广